Security operatives, who had been working in the area for some time, were said to have tracked the gunmen to a construction company’s premises.
Following a tip-off from residents, soldiers were sent to take control of the location, but they were attacked on their way to the site.
During the ambush, the police officer and the soldiers were killed, and two military trucks were also burned by the gunmen.
Kebbi State Governor Nasir Idris later visited the Accident and Emergency unit of the Federal Teaching Hospital in Birnin Kebbi, where the injured victims were being treated.
Speaking to journalists after the visit, the governor described the attack as tragic.
He assured residents that the state government would pay for the treatment of those injured and support the families of the fallen security personnel.
“Everybody knows that government of Kebbi doesn’t play with security issues. We are here, we have seen things by ourselves.
“And we have directed the CMD of the hospital to ensure they do the needful for those that are receiving treatment,” he said.
“And at the same time, for those that lost their life, the government of Kebbi will do everything possible to assist the family.
“It is a great loss and it is a very sad situation. But we have to accept what has happened in good faith.”
